North Port Distillery, also known as Brechin Distillery, was established in 1823 by the Guthrie family in the Royal Burgh of Brechin, Angus. Located in the Southern Highlands of Scotland, it became one of the region's first legal whisky producers following the Excise Act. The Guthrie family took great pride in their operation, installing modern machinery to increase efficiency while maintaining traditional methods. The whisky was crafted using time-honored pot still distillation and condensed in worm tubs using water from the Den Burn. The water and peat were sourced from the Scottish Highlands, while the finest barley came from local farms. Though Diageo later honored the distillery with bottlings in their "Rare Malts" series (1995, 1998, 1999) and a 2005 "Special Release" under the name "Braes," North Port's whisky was never officially bottled as a single malt during its operational lifetime. Renowned whisky writer Michael Jackson described North Port in his "Malt Whisky Companion" as a "dry, fruity, nutty, aperitif whisky." ©https://scotchwhisky.com/
